I neglected to mention that the only way to put the damned SMC cable modem into (effectively) bridge mode is to pay an extra $15 a month for a single static IP. I ain't gonna do that.
Is this because the Airport doesn't know how to talk PPPoE, PPPoA, PPTP, L2TP or whatever it is your cable provider uses to get addresses?
You didn't say which model Airport you have, but a quick search reveals that the Airport Express and Airport Extreme both can do PPPoE, PPTP and L2TP, which suggests that they should be able to authenticate to your cable provider via a cable modem in bridged mode.
